Check if you have PPI on the loan - that's expensive and you don't HAVE to have it! Cancel it straight away and ask for the recalculated monthly payment. The finance company will know! If that's still too expensive then check with the finance company if you can extend the loan - it is very likely to be one of the main car finance houses that has underwritten the loan, and they can usually be flexible.:j £2 coin saver club £52 :j
